.product-surcharge-wrapper{position:relative;padding:0;width:20px}.product-surcharge-wrapper .product-surcharge{position:relative;display:flex;flex-direction:row;flex-wrap:nowrap;align-items:center;padding:0;font-family:var(--secondary-font-family);font-size:14px;font-weight:600;letter-spacing:-.2px;border:none;background-color:transparent}.product-surcharge-wrapper .product-surcharge-icon{background-color:#5b8ae3;display:inline-block;width:20px;height:20px;-webkit-mask-image:url("data:image/svg+xml,%3c?xml%20version='1.0'%20encoding='UTF-8'?%3e%3csvg%20width='20px'%20height='20px'%20viewBox='0%200%2020%2020'%20version='1.1'%20xmlns='http://www.w3.org/2000/svg'%20xmlns:xlink='http://www.w3.org/1999/xlink'%3e%3ctitle%3echip_ico%3c/title%3e%3cg%20id='product_duty_info'%20stroke='none'%20stroke-width='1'%20fill='none'%20fill-rule='evenodd'%3e%3cpath%20d='M10,0%20C15.52,0%2020,4.48%2020,10%20C20,15.52%2015.52,20%2010,20%20C4.48,20%200,15.52%200,10%20C0,4.48%204.48,0%2010,0%20Z%20M12,3.85%20C11.7790861,3.85%2011.6,4.0290861%2011.6,4.25%20L11.6,5.84900001%20L10.3990858,5.84900001%20L10.4,4.25008576%20C10.4,4.0290861%2010.2209139,3.85%2010,3.85%20C9.7790861,3.85%209.6,4.0290861%209.6,4.25%20L9.59908575,5.84900001%20L8.40000001,5.84900001%20L8.4,4.25%20C8.4,4.0290861%208.2209139,3.85%208,3.85%20C7.7790861,3.85%207.6,4.0290861%207.6,4.25%20L7.6,5.84914993%20L6.74985,5.85%20C6.25294373,5.85%205.85,6.25294373%205.85,6.75%20L5.84914993,7.6%20L4.25,7.6%20C4.0290861,7.6%203.85,7.7790861%203.85,8%20C3.85,8.2209139%204.0290861,8.4%204.25,8.4%20L5.84900001,8.40000001%20L5.84900001,9.59908575%20L4.24991424,9.60000002%20C4.0290861,9.6%203.85,9.7790861%203.85,10%20C3.85,10.2209139%204.0290861,10.4%204.25,10.4%20L5.84900001,10.3990858%20L5.84900001,11.6%20L4.25,11.6%20C4.0290861,11.6%203.85,11.7790861%203.85,12%20C3.85,12.2209139%204.0290861,12.4%204.25,12.4%20L5.84914993,12.4%20L5.85,13.25015%20C5.85,13.7470563%206.25294373,14.15%206.75,14.15%20L7.6,14.1491501%20L7.6,15.75%20C7.6,15.9709139%207.7790861,16.15%208,16.15%20C8.2209139,16.15%208.4,15.9709139%208.4,15.75%20L8.40000001,14.149%20L9.59908565,14.149%20L9.60000002,15.7500857%20C9.6,15.9709139%209.7790861,16.15%2010,16.15%20C10.2209139,16.15%2010.4,15.9709139%2010.4,15.75%20L10.3990857,14.149%20L11.6,14.149%20L11.6,15.75%20C11.6,15.9709139%2011.7790861,16.15%2012,16.15%20C12.2209139,16.15%2012.4,15.9709139%2012.4,15.75%20L12.4,14.1491501%20L13.24985,14.1499999%20C13.7470563,14.15%2014.15,13.7470563%2014.15,13.25%20L14.1491501,12.4%20L15.75,12.4%20C15.9709139,12.4%2016.15,12.2209139%2016.15,12%20C16.15,11.7790861%2015.9709139,11.6%2015.75,11.6%20L14.149,11.6%20L14.149,10.3990857%20L15.7499143,10.4%20C15.9709139,10.4%2016.15,10.2209139%2016.15,10%20C16.15,9.7790861%2015.9709139,9.6%2015.75,9.6%20L14.149,9.59908565%20L14.149,8.40000001%20L15.75,8.4%20C15.9709139,8.4%2016.15,8.2209139%2016.15,8%20C16.15,7.7790861%2015.9709139,7.6%2015.75,7.6%20L14.1491501,7.6%20L14.1499999,6.75015%20C14.15,6.25294373%2013.7470563,5.85%2013.25,5.85%20L12.4,5.84914993%20L12.4,4.25%20C12.4,4.0290861%2012.2209139,3.85%2012,3.85%20Z%20M11.9920326,6.64899995%20L13.2499838,6.65%20C13.3052285,6.65%2013.35,6.69477153%2013.35,6.75%20L13.35,13.25%20C13.35,13.3052285%2013.3052285,13.35%2013.25,13.35%20L6.75,13.35%20C6.69477153,13.35%206.65,13.3052285%206.65,13.25%20L6.64900151,12.0159586%20L6.65,12%20C6.64995635,11.9927199%206.64995635,11.9927199%206.6497391,11.9854687%20L6.64900151,8.01603814%20L6.65,8%20C6.64995635,7.99271993%206.64995635,7.99271993%206.6497391,7.98546868%20L6.65,6.75001983%20C6.65,6.69477153%206.69477153,6.65%206.75012077,6.64999995%20L7.99212077,6.64899995%20L11.9920326,6.64899995%20Z%20M11.25,8.1%20L8.75,8.1%20C8.39101491,8.1%208.1,8.39101491%208.1,8.75%20L8.1,11.25%20C8.1,11.6089851%208.39101491,11.9%208.75,11.9%20L11.25,11.9%20C11.6089851,11.9%2011.9,11.6089851%2011.9,11.25%20L11.9,8.75%20C11.9,8.39101491%2011.6089851,8.1%2011.25,8.1%20Z%20M8.90000001,8.90000001%20L11.1,8.90000001%20L11.1,11.1%20L8.90000001,11.1%20L8.90000001,8.90000001%20Z'%20id='chip_ico'%20fill='%23131515'%20fill-rule='nonzero'%3e%3c/path%3e%3c/g%3e%3c/svg%3e");mask-image:url("data:image/svg+xml,%3c?xml%20version='1.0'%20encoding='UTF-8'?%3e%3csvg%20width='20px'%20height='20px'%20viewBox='0%200%2020%2020'%20version='1.1'%20xmlns='http://www.w3.org/2000/svg'%20xmlns:xlink='http://www.w3.org/1999/xlink'%3e%3ctitle%3echip_ico%3c/title%3e%3cg%20id='product_duty_info'%20stroke='none'%20stroke-width='1'%20fill='none'%20fill-rule='evenodd'%3e%3cpath%20d='M10,0%20C15.52,0%2020,4.48%2020,10%20C20,15.52%2015.52,20%2010,20%20C4.48,20%200,15.52%200,10%20C0,4.48%204.48,0%2010,0%20Z%20M12,3.85%20C11.7790861,3.85%2011.6,4.0290861%2011.6,4.25%20L11.6,5.84900001%20L10.3990858,5.84900001%20L10.4,4.25008576%20C10.4,4.0290861%2010.2209139,3.85%2010,3.85%20C9.7790861,3.85%209.6,4.0290861%209.6,4.25%20L9.59908575,5.84900001%20L8.40000001,5.84900001%20L8.4,4.25%20C8.4,4.0290861%208.2209139,3.85%208,3.85%20C7.7790861,3.85%207.6,4.0290861%207.6,4.25%20L7.6,5.84914993%20L6.74985,5.85%20C6.25294373,5.85%205.85,6.25294373%205.85,6.75%20L5.84914993,7.6%20L4.25,7.6%20C4.0290861,7.6%203.85,7.7790861%203.85,8%20C3.85,8.2209139%204.0290861,8.4%204.25,8.4%20L5.84900001,8.40000001%20L5.84900001,9.59908575%20L4.24991424,9.60000002%20C4.0290861,9.6%203.85,9.7790861%203.85,10%20C3.85,10.2209139%204.0290861,10.4%204.25,10.4%20L5.84900001,10.3990858%20L5.84900001,11.6%20L4.25,11.6%20C4.0290861,11.6%203.85,11.7790861%203.85,12%20C3.85,12.2209139%204.0290861,12.4%204.25,12.4%20L5.84914993,12.4%20L5.85,13.25015%20C5.85,13.7470563%206.25294373,14.15%206.75,14.15%20L7.6,14.1491501%20L7.6,15.75%20C7.6,15.9709139%207.7790861,16.15%208,16.15%20C8.2209139,16.15%208.4,15.9709139%208.4,15.75%20L8.40000001,14.149%20L9.59908565,14.149%20L9.60000002,15.7500857%20C9.6,15.9709139%209.7790861,16.15%2010,16.15%20C10.2209139,16.15%2010.4,15.9709139%2010.4,15.75%20L10.3990857,14.149%20L11.6,14.149%20L11.6,15.75%20C11.6,15.9709139%2011.7790861,16.15%2012,16.15%20C12.2209139,16.15%2012.4,15.9709139%2012.4,15.75%20L12.4,14.1491501%20L13.24985,14.1499999%20C13.7470563,14.15%2014.15,13.7470563%2014.15,13.25%20L14.1491501,12.4%20L15.75,12.4%20C15.9709139,12.4%2016.15,12.2209139%2016.15,12%20C16.15,11.7790861%2015.9709139,11.6%2015.75,11.6%20L14.149,11.6%20L14.149,10.3990857%20L15.7499143,10.4%20C15.9709139,10.4%2016.15,10.2209139%2016.15,10%20C16.15,9.7790861%2015.9709139,9.6%2015.75,9.6%20L14.149,9.59908565%20L14.149,8.40000001%20L15.75,8.4%20C15.9709139,8.4%2016.15,8.2209139%2016.15,8%20C16.15,7.7790861%2015.9709139,7.6%2015.75,7.6%20L14.1491501,7.6%20L14.1499999,6.75015%20C14.15,6.25294373%2013.7470563,5.85%2013.25,5.85%20L12.4,5.84914993%20L12.4,4.25%20C12.4,4.0290861%2012.2209139,3.85%2012,3.85%20Z%20M11.9920326,6.64899995%20L13.2499838,6.65%20C13.3052285,6.65%2013.35,6.69477153%2013.35,6.75%20L13.35,13.25%20C13.35,13.3052285%2013.3052285,13.35%2013.25,13.35%20L6.75,13.35%20C6.69477153,13.35%206.65,13.3052285%206.65,13.25%20L6.64900151,12.0159586%20L6.65,12%20C6.64995635,11.9927199%206.64995635,11.9927199%206.6497391,11.9854687%20L6.64900151,8.01603814%20L6.65,8%20C6.64995635,7.99271993%206.64995635,7.99271993%206.6497391,7.98546868%20L6.65,6.75001983%20C6.65,6.69477153%206.69477153,6.65%206.75012077,6.64999995%20L7.99212077,6.64899995%20L11.9920326,6.64899995%20Z%20M11.25,8.1%20L8.75,8.1%20C8.39101491,8.1%208.1,8.39101491%208.1,8.75%20L8.1,11.25%20C8.1,11.6089851%208.39101491,11.9%208.75,11.9%20L11.25,11.9%20C11.6089851,11.9%2011.9,11.6089851%2011.9,11.25%20L11.9,8.75%20C11.9,8.39101491%2011.6089851,8.1%2011.25,8.1%20Z%20M8.90000001,8.90000001%20L11.1,8.90000001%20L11.1,11.1%20L8.90000001,11.1%20L8.90000001,8.90000001%20Z'%20id='chip_ico'%20fill='%23131515'%20fill-rule='nonzero'%3e%3c/path%3e%3c/g%3e%3c/svg%3e");-webkit-mask-size:20px 20px;mask-size:20px 20px}.product-surcharge-wrapper .product-surcharge-alert{position:absolute;bottom:1.25rem;left:-110px;width:270px;padding:25px;display:flex;flex-direction:column;justify-content:center;align-items:flex-start;color:#fff;font-family:var(--secondary-font-family);font-size:14px;font-weight:500;letter-spacing:-.2px;z-index:200000;background-color:#5b8ae3!important}.product-surcharge-wrapper .product-surcharge-alert .title{width:100%;display:flex;flex-direction:row;justify-content:space-between;margin-bottom:.9375rem}.product-surcharge-wrapper .product-surcharge-alert .title .amount{white-space:nowrap}.product-surcharge-wrapper .product-surcharge-alert:before{position:absolute;content:"";width:0;height:0;border:12px solid transparent;left:107px;bottom:-24px;border-bottom-color:#5b8ae3;transform:rotate(180deg)}@media(max-width:767.98px){.product-surcharge-inline-flex{display:inline-flex;margin-left:.625rem}.product-prices-surcharge{display:inline-flex}.product-surcharge-wrapper .product-surcharge-alert{position:absolute;min-width:200px;padding:20px;bottom:1.5rem}.product-surcharge-wrapper .product-surcharge-alert:before{left:calc(50% - 27px);right:unset}}.product-prices{display:flex;flex-wrap:wrap;justify-content:flex-start}.product-prices .add-to-compare,.product-prices .counter{margin-right:1.25rem}.product-prices .product-prices-quantity,.product-prices .product-prices-price{display:flex;flex-direction:column}.product-prices .product-prices-quantity .prices-container,.product-prices .product-prices-price .prices-container{display:flex;flex-direction:row;align-items:center;gap:1.25rem;justify-content:flex-end}.product-prices .product-prices-quantity .prices-container.with-surcharge,.product-prices .product-prices-price .prices-container.with-surcharge{gap:1rem}.product-prices .product-prices-quantity .wholesales-prices-list,.product-prices .product-prices-price .wholesales-prices-list{background-color:#fff;padding:1.25rem;border-color:#e7e7e7}.product-prices .product-prices-quantity .wholesales-prices-cell-title,.product-prices .product-prices-price .wholesales-prices-cell-title{font-family:var(--primary-font-family);font-size:16px;font-weight:600;letter-spacing:0;line-height:19px}.product-prices .product-prices-button-wrapper{display:flex;flex-wrap:wrap;justify-content:flex-start}.product-prices .product-prices-button-wrapper:last-child{padding-top:1rem}.product-prices .product-prices-button-wrapper .with-popover .wholesales-prices{border-color:#e7e7e7}.product-prices .product-prices-button-wrapper .with-popover .wholesales-prices:hover{border-color:#ff8200}.product-prices .product-prices-price{align-items:flex-end}.product-prices .product-prices-price .ico-button{padding:0 .8125rem 0 1.25rem;white-space:nowrap}.product-prices .product-prices-price .ico-button:hover,.product-prices .product-prices-price .ico-button:focus,.product-prices .product-prices-price .ico-button:active{background-color:#ff8200!important}.product-prices .product-prices-price .ico-button.medium{height:2.5rem}.product-prices .product-prices-price .ico-button img{margin-left:.8125rem}.product-prices .product-prices-quantity{margin-top:1.25rem;justify-content:flex-end}.product-prices .product-prices-quantity .alert-container{min-height:4rem;width:27rem;margin-left:3.25rem;margin-top:1rem;flex-wrap:wrap}.product-prices .product-prices-quantity .btn-compare-wrapper{justify-content:flex-start;height:30px;margin:0}.product-price-container{letter-spacing:-.5px;font-family:var(--secondary-font-family);font-size:1.625rem;font-weight:600;margin:1.25rem 0}.product-price-container.discounted{font-size:1.25rem;font-weight:400}.product-price-container.discounted .product-price-wrapper{color:#ff8200;position:relative;z-index:1}.product-price-container.discounted .product-price-wrapper .product-price-value,.product-price-container.discounted .product-price-wrapper .product-price-currency{color:#131515}.product-price-container.discounted .product-price-wrapper:before{border-top:3px solid #FF8200;content:"";margin:0 auto;position:absolute;inset:8px 0 0 -3px;width:105%;z-index:-1}.product-price-container.discounted .product-price-discount{margin-right:.625rem;color:#ff8200}@media(max-width:991.98px){.product-price-container{font-size:1.5rem;margin-bottom:0}.product-price-container.discounted{font-size:1.125rem}.product-price-container.discounted .product-price-wrapper:before{border-top:2px solid #FF8200;top:6px}.product-price-container .product-prices .product-prices-quantity .btn-compare-wrapper{margin:0 0 .5rem}.product-price-container .product-prices .product-prices-quantity .btn-compare-wrapper .title{font-size:14px;letter-spacing:-.2px;line-height:1rem}}@media(max-width:767.98px){.product-prices{flex-direction:column}.product-prices .add-to-compare{margin-right:0}.product-prices .product-prices-quantity{margin-top:0}.product-prices .product-prices-quantity .product-prices-button-wrapper{justify-content:space-evenly;font-size:14px;letter-spacing:-.2px;line-height:16px}.product-prices .product-prices-quantity .product-prices-button-wrapper .add-to-compare,.product-prices .product-prices-quantity .product-prices-button-wrapper .add-to-whishlist,.product-prices .product-prices-quantity .product-prices-button-wrapper .counter,.product-prices .product-prices-quantity .product-prices-button-wrapper .with-popover,.product-prices .product-prices-quantity .product-prices-button-wrapper .price-link{margin-right:0;margin-top:0}.product-prices .product-prices-quantity .product-prices-button-wrapper .price-link{height:2.5rem}.product-prices .product-prices-quantity .btn-compare-wrapper{flex-direction:row;justify-content:center;margin-bottom:.25rem}.product-prices .product-prices-quantity .btn-compare-wrapper .alert-container{margin-bottom:11rem;max-width:80%;min-height:4rem;width:calc(100% - 2rem);margin-left:0;flex-wrap:wrap}.product-prices .product-prices-quantity .btn-compare-wrapper .alert-container:before{top:100%;left:calc(50% - 35px);transform:none;border-bottom:none;border-left:6px solid transparent;border-right:6px solid transparent;border-top:6px solid #5C068C}.product-prices .product-prices-price{margin-left:0;margin-top:1.5rem;justify-content:center;align-items:center}.product-prices .product-prices-price .prices-container{flex-direction:column;gap:0;margin-bottom:1.25rem;flex-wrap:nowrap}.product-prices .product-prices-price .ico-button{padding:0 .625rem}.product-prices .product-prices-price .ico-button img{margin-left:.5rem}.product-prices .product-prices-price .cart-error{margin-top:-5px!important}.product-price-container{margin:0}}.discount-label{position:absolute;border-radius:4px;background-color:#ff8200;font-size:1.25rem;line-height:1.25rem;color:#131515;top:.625rem;left:.625rem;font-family:var(--secondary-font-family);letter-spacing:-.5px;padding:.5rem;z-index:9}@media(max-width:991.98px){.discount-label{font-size:1rem;line-height:1rem;top:.625rem;left:.625rem;padding:.4375rem .5rem}}
